Common Mistakes in Estimating Study Requirements
Most students underestimate required study time by 30-50%, leading to last-minute cramming and suboptimal performance. The primary mistake is conflating familiarity with mastery. You might recognize a concept when reviewing notes but struggle applying it under timed conditions—the Study Time Calculator distinguishes between these levels. Another frequent error is ignoring subject complexity variation. Within a single exam, some topics demand 80% of your study time while others need only 20%, yet many students allocate time evenly. The calculator helps weight difficulty appropriately. Time estimation also fails when students don't account for review cycles. Distributed practice research shows that reviewing material 4-6 times over weeks produces better retention than a single deep study session. This spaced repetition requirement typically doubles the hours needed compared to single-pass learning. External pressures create estimation bias too. Students often tell themselves they'll study more than realistically possible, inflating available time in their mental calculations. The calculator asks for your actual committed weekly hours, forcing honesty. Finally, many overlook the distinction between passive exposure and active retrieval. Reading textbook chapters takes less time than working practice problems, but the latter builds exam-ready skills far more effectively. Your calculator estimates should weight active practice heavily, perhaps 60-70% of total hours.
Adapting Calculations for Different Learning Environments
Online learners face different preparation dynamics than campus-based students, and your study time estimates should reflect this. Self-paced online programs allow flexibility but remove the structure of fixed class schedules. Students in this environment often need slightly more total hours because they must enforce their own review cycles and accountability checkpoints. The Study Time Calculator accounts for this if you input your learning environment when prompted. Working professionals preparing alongside jobs need different pacing than full-time students. If you're studying 15 hours weekly around a 45-hour job, you benefit from shorter, more frequent sessions rather than weekend marathon blocks. Your calculator output helps identify sustainable weekly targets. International students or non-native English speakers studying for English-language exams may require 15-25% additional time for language processing, particularly for reading-heavy tests. Learners with documented accommodations (extended time, separate rooms, technology aids) should adjust their study calculations accordingly—your exam experience will differ from standard-condition test-takers. Group study environments also shift calculations. If you spend 5 hours weekly in group sessions, ensure the calculator counts only your individual study time separately. Group sessions often feel productive while delivering less focused learning per hour than solo practice. Your calculation should weight solo targeted practice, supplement with collaborative review.
Sustaining Study Momentum Across Your Preparation Timeline
A calculated study plan is only valuable if you execute it consistently. The most common failure isn't flawed calculations but motivation dropout around week 4-6 when initial enthusiasm wanes but the finish line remains distant. Your Study Time Calculator provides weekly breakdowns specifically to combat this—when you see the same 15 hours weekly target for 12 weeks, it becomes mentally manageable rather than facing a vague 180-hour mountain. Break your calculated total into monthly milestones. If you need 240 hours across 16 weeks, that's 60 hours monthly or roughly 15 weekly. Hitting 60 hours in January, February, and March creates visible progress. Build recovery weeks into your timeline—every 4-6 weeks, drop to 50% study volume for a week. This prevents burnout and actually strengthens retention through recovery effect. Tracking completion weekly maintains momentum. Simple spreadsheet entries showing hours completed versus target create accountability. When you see you've completed 45 of 60 monthly hours by week three, you're positioned to finish comfortably rather than scrambling. The calculator gives you the target; your task is translating that into daily behavior. Success depends not on perfect study sessions but consistent execution of an achievable plan. Students who complete 85% of their calculated study time typically score in their target range. Those completing 50-60% fall short measurably.
